ERIKS Digital is the Amsterdam based digital hub of ERIKS, a specialized industrial service provider that offers a wide range of technical products in 17 countries. We are working on five different propositions, building new digital solutions for our external customers and internal use. Most of the projects we build from scratch by exploring innovative technologies. As our back-end engineer you will join the Wiki team. Wiki is an innovative portal on a product knowledge base that uses a graph database and an ElasticSearch engine. It is a fast paced, user driven, highly valued tool used by everyone in the company that wants to lookup, know, sell or show product information.
Your main focus will be: Internationalization, building user-driven features and embedding more data sources. The front end platform is currently built in ReactJS with typescript and has GRANDstack as a framework. The back end uses a GraphQL data platform on top of Neo4J and ElasticSearch.
